What is the Goethe B1 Test?
The Goethe B1 Test assesses language efficiency at the B1 level according to the Common European Framework of Reference for Languages (CEFR). This level suggests that the test-taker can:
Understand the bottom lines of clear basic input on familiar matters, such as work, school, leisure, and so on.Offer with many scenarios that may develop while taking a trip in a German-speaking location.Produce basic linked text on topics that recognize or of personal interest.Explain experiences, events, dreams, and aspirations, along with give reasons and explanations for opinions and strategies.Structure of the Goethe B1 Test
The Goethe B1 Test is divided into four primary components: Listening, Reading, Writing, and Speaking. Below is an in-depth table that illustrates each area, its format, and the period:
SectionFormatDurationWeight (%)ListeningMultiple-choice, sentence conclusionApprox. 30 minutes25%ReadingMultiple-choice, true/false, matchingApprox. 40 minutes25%WritingBrief essay, letter, or e-mailApprox. 45 minutes25%SpeakingConversation with an examiner, function playApprox. 15 min25%TotalApprox. 2 hrs100%Listening Section
In the Listening section, prospects are required to listen to various audio recordings, such as dialogues or statements, and answer concerns based on what they have heard.
Checking out Section
The Reading section evaluates understanding through numerous text types. Prospects will experience various formats, like posts, advertisements, and guidelines, which they should translate properly.
Composing Section
For the Writing section, candidates are expected to produce a written response, such as a letter or a brief essay, showing their ability to express concepts clearly.
Speaking Section
In the Speaking section, candidates engage in a discussion with an examiner. This area includes a personal intro and a spontaneous conversation on a provided topic, enabling test-takers to showcase their conversational skills.
Preparation for the Goethe B1 Test
Preparing for the Goethe B1 Test includes a mix of language acquisition strategies and familiarity with the test format. Below is a list of effective preparation approaches:
1. Study MaterialsBooks: Utilize B1 level German textbooks that cover grammar, vocabulary, and practice exercises.Online Resources: Websites or apps devoted to language knowing can provide interactive exercises and practice tests.2. Practice TestsTake numerous practice tests under timed conditions to mimic the exam environment and improve time management skills.3. Language CoursesRegister in a language course concentrated on B1 preparation. Structured lessons with a certified instructor can supply valuable feedback.4. Speaking PracticeEngage in discussion with native speakers or fellow students. Think about signing up with a language exchange group or hiring a tutor for one-on-one practice.5. Multimedia ResourcesView German movies or television shows, listen to podcasts, and check out German newspapers or books.
